Indulge in the rich and creamy flavors of this butternut squash soup, perfect for those chilly fall days. This delightful soup combines the sweetness of butternut squash with aromatic herbs and spices, creating a cozy and inviting dish.

Ingredients

  • 1 medium butternut squash, peeled and cubed
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 2 tablespoons butter
  • 1 shallot, finely chopped
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 4 cups vegetable broth
  • 1 teaspoon fresh ginger, grated
  • 1 teaspoon dried rosemary
  • 1 teaspoon dried sage
  • Salt and pepper, to taste
  • Coconut milk (optional for creaminess)
  • Chili flakes (optional for heat)

Instructions

Follow these step-by-step instructions to create your butternut squash soup:

1. Prepare the Squash

Start by preheating your oven to 400°F (200°C). Toss the cubed butternut squash with olive oil, salt, and pepper on a baking sheet. Spread it out in a single layer for even roasting.

2. Roast the Squash

Roast the squash in the oven for about 25-30 minutes, or until it’s tender and lightly caramelized. This roasting process enhances the natural sweetness of the squash.

3. Sauté Aromatics

In a large pot, melt the butter over medium heat. Add the chopped shallot and sauté until translucent. Then, stir in the minced garlic and grated ginger, cooking for an additional minute until fragrant.

4. Add the Broth

Once the squash is roasted, add it to the pot along with the vegetable broth. Stir in the dried rosemary and sage, mixing well. Bring the mixture to a simmer.

5. Blend the Soup

Use an immersion blender to puree the soup until it’s completely smooth. You can also transfer it in batches to a countertop blender if you don’t have an immersion blender. For a creamier texture, feel free to stir in some coconut milk.

6. Season to Taste

Taste your soup and adjust the seasoning with more salt, pepper, or even a pinch of chili flakes for some heat. Simmer for a few more minutes to let the flavors meld.

7. Serve

Ladle the soup into bowls, garnishing with a drizzle of additional coconut milk or olive oil. Add a sprinkle of fresh herbs for a touch of color and flavor.
